Analysis of Pipe System with Passive Vibration Absorber

  The Vibration problem is the main cause of pipeline accidents.Passive vibration absorber is widely used in pipeline vibration absorption which has small environmental dependence and high engineering applicability.The free vibration of pipeline system is analyzed by transfer matrix method.The vibration absorber is introduced in the second kind of Lagrange equation.The damping term is introduced into the equation in the form of damping viscous force.The forced vibration of pipeline is analyzed by solving the vibration equation.The correctness of this method is verified by comparing with the finite element method.A three-section pipeline model with vibration absorber is analyzed in this paper.The results show that when a large mass absorber is divided into two small mass absorbers,the effect of vibration absorption will be improved.
